JavaScript格式化字符串工具
2010-01-07 10:53
393 查看
Several programming languages implement a sprintf function, to output a formatted string. It originated from the C programming language, printf function. Its a string manipulation function.
This is limited sprintf Javascript implementation. Function returns a string formatted by the usual printf conventions. See below for more details. You must specify the string and how to format the variables in it. Possible format values:
%% – Returns a percent sign
%b – Binary number
%c – The character according to the ASCII value
%d – Signed decimal number
%f – Floating-point number
%o – Octal number
%s – String
%x – Hexadecimal number (lowercase letters)
%X – Hexadecimal number (uppercase letters)
Additional format values. These are placed between the % and the letter (example %.2f):
+ (Forces both + and – in front of numbers. By default, only negative numbers are marked)
– (Left-justifies the variable value)
0 zero will be used for padding the results to the right string size
[0-9] (Specifies the minimum width held of to the variable value)
.[0-9] (Specifies the number of decimal digits or maximum string length)
If you plan using UTF-8 encoding in your project don’t forget to set the page encoding to UTF-8 (Content-Type meta tag), and use Javascript UTF-8 utility found on this website.
原文链接: http://www.webtoolkit.info/javascript-sprintf.html
下载:
webtoolkit.sprintf.js
http://download.csdn.net/source/1972105
This is limited sprintf Javascript implementation. Function returns a string formatted by the usual printf conventions. See below for more details. You must specify the string and how to format the variables in it. Possible format values:
%% – Returns a percent sign
%b – Binary number
%c – The character according to the ASCII value
%d – Signed decimal number
%f – Floating-point number
%o – Octal number
%s – String
%x – Hexadecimal number (lowercase letters)
%X – Hexadecimal number (uppercase letters)
Additional format values. These are placed between the % and the letter (example %.2f):
+ (Forces both + and – in front of numbers. By default, only negative numbers are marked)
– (Left-justifies the variable value)
0 zero will be used for padding the results to the right string size
[0-9] (Specifies the minimum width held of to the variable value)
.[0-9] (Specifies the number of decimal digits or maximum string length)
If you plan using UTF-8 encoding in your project don’t forget to set the page encoding to UTF-8 (Content-Type meta tag), and use Javascript UTF-8 utility found on this website.
原文链接: http://www.webtoolkit.info/javascript-sprintf.html
下载:
webtoolkit.sprintf.js
http://download.csdn.net/source/1972105
相关文章推荐
- 好用的線上 JavaScript 格式化工具
- JS 前端格式化JSON字符串工具
- JavaScript压缩混淆 / 格式化 / 美化工具 - aTool在线工具
- HTML/CSS/Javascript代码在线压缩、格式化(美化)工具
- Javascript和CSS在线格式化工具
- JavaScript:获取系统当前时间,构造格式化的字符串
- HTML/CSS/Javascript代码在线压缩、格式化(美化)工具
- javascript字符串代码在前端的美化、格式化展示处理
- Javascript日期格式化指定格式的字符串实现
- JavaScript实现字符串与日期的互相转换及日期的格式化
- JavaScript的js文件压缩和格式化工具
- javascript格式化工具
- JavaScript的js文件压缩和格式化工具
- [优化]JavaScript 格式化带有占位符字符串
- Javascript将字符串日期格式化为yyyy-mm-dd的方法 js number 类型 没有length 属性 string类型才有
- JavaScript代码格式化工具(JS代码分析必备)
- 实用的 javascript 格式化工具及使用技巧 (含下载)
- JavaScript的格式化工具
- js时间格式化工具,时间戳格式化,字符串转时间戳
- 字符串格式化工具